def serve_command(
    port=-1,
    reporters=['ws',
               'output'],  # Reporters whose output to try to serve (in order).
    directory=False  # Custom directory to be served.
):
    """
    Runs a simple web server on dexy-generated files. Will look first to see if
    the Website Reporter has run, if so this content is served. If not the
    standard output/ directory contents are served. You can also specify
    another directory to be served. The port defaults to 8085, this can also be
    customized.
    """
    if not directory:
        for alias in reporters:
            reporter = dexy.reporter.Reporter.create_instance(alias)
            if file_exists(reporter.setting('dir')):
                directory = reporter.setting('dir')
                break

    if not directory:
        print NO_OUTPUT_MSG
        sys.exit(1)

    os.chdir(directory)

    if port < 0:
        ports = range(8085, 8100)
    else:
        ports = [port]

    p = None
    for p in ports:
        try:
            Handler = SimpleHTTPServer.SimpleHTTPRequestHandler
            httpd = SocketServer.TCPServer(("", p), Handler)
        except socket.error:
            print "port %s already in use" % p
            p = None
        else:
            break

    if p:
        print "serving contents of %s on http://localhost:%s" % (directory, p)
        print "type ctrl+c to stop"
        try:
            httpd.serve_forever()
        except KeyboardInterrupt:
            sys.exit(1)
    else:
        print "could not find a free port to serve on, tried", ports
        sys.exit(1)

def reporters_command(
        alias=False,  # Print detailed information about the specified reporter.
        simple=False,  # Only print report aliases, without other information.
):
    """
    List available reports which dexy can run.
    """
    if simple:
        for reporter in dexy.reporter.Reporter:
            print(reporter.alias)

    elif alias:
        nodoc_settings = (
            'aliases',
            'help',
        )

        reporter = dexy.reporter.Reporter.create_instance(alias)

        print_indented("%s Reporter" % reporter.__class__.__name__)
        print('')

        print_indented("settings:")
        print('')
        for name in sorted(reporter._instance_settings):
            if name in nodoc_settings:
                continue

            docs, default_value = reporter._instance_settings[name]
            print_indented(name, 2)
            print_rewrapped(docs, 4)
            print_indented("(default: %r)" % default_value, 4)
            print('')

        reporter.help()

        print('')

    else:
        FMT = "%-15s %-9s %s"

        print(FMT % ('alias', 'default', 'info'))
        for reporter in dexy.reporter.Reporter:
            help_text = reporter.setting('help').splitlines()[0]
            default_text = reporter.setting('default') and 'true' or 'false'
            print(FMT % (reporter.alias, default_text, help_text))

    def report(self):
        if self.reports:
            self.log.debug("generating user-specified reports '%s'" % self.reports)
            reporters = []
            for alias in self.reports.split():
                reporter = dexy.reporter.Reporter.create_instance(alias)
                reporters.append(reporter)
        else:
            msg = "no reports specified, running default reports"
            self.log.debug(msg)
            reporters = [i for i in dexy.reporter.Reporter if i.setting("default")]

        for reporter in reporters:
            if self.state in reporter.setting("run-for-wrapper-states"):
                self.log.debug("running reporter %s" % reporter.aliases[0])
                reporter.run(self)

def serve_command(
        port=-1,
        reporters=['ws', 'output'], # Reporters whose output to try to serve (in order).
        username='', # http auth username to use (if provided)
        password='', # http auth password to use (if provided)
        realm='Dexy', # http auth realm to use (if username and password are provided)
        directory=False # Custom directory to be served.
        ):
    """
    Runs a simple web server on dexy-generated files.
    
    Will look first to see if the Website Reporter has run, if so this content
    is served. If not the standard output/ directory contents are served. You
    can also specify another directory to be served. The port defaults to 8085,
    this can also be customized. If a username and password are provided, uses
    HTTP auth to access pages.
    """
    if not directory:
        for alias in reporters:
            reporter = dexy.reporter.Reporter.create_instance(alias)
            if file_exists(reporter.setting('dir')):
                directory = reporter.setting('dir')
                break

    if not directory:
        print NO_OUTPUT_MSG
        sys.exit(1)

    os.chdir(directory)

    if port < 0:
        ports = range(8085, 8100)
    else:
        ports = [port]

    p = None
    for p in ports:
        try:
            if username and password:
                import base64
                authcode = base64.b64encode("%s:%s" % (username, password))
                Handler = SimpleHTTPAuthRequestHandler
                Handler.authcode = authcode
                Handler.realm = realm
            else:
                Handler = SimpleHTTPServer.SimpleHTTPRequestHandler
            httpd = SocketServer.TCPServer(("", p), Handler)
        except socket.error:
            print "port %s already in use" % p
            p = None
        else:
            break

    if p:
        print "serving contents of %s on http://localhost:%s" % (directory, p)
        if username and password and Handler.authcode:
            print "username '%s' and password '%s' are required to access contents" % (username, password)
        print "type ctrl+c to stop"
        try:
            httpd.serve_forever()
        except KeyboardInterrupt:
            sys.exit(1)
    else:
        print "could not find a free port to serve on, tried", ports
        sys.exit(1)
